    When it comes to chainsaw performance, the guide bar is often overlooked. Yet, it’s an integral component that significantly impacts cutting efficiency, safety, and overall user experience. Echo, a renowned name in the outdoor power equipment industry, offers a range of guide bars designed to meet the diverse needs of professionals and homeowners alike.   

    Understanding Echo Guide Bars

    Echo guide bars are meticulously engineered to complement the brand’s chainsaws, ensuring optimal performance and longevity. Crafted from high-quality materials, these bars are built to withstand the rigors of demanding cutting tasks. Key features and benefits include:   

    Durability: Echo guide bars are constructed to resist wear and tear, ensuring long-lasting performance even in harsh conditions. 

    Precision engineering: Designed for seamless integration with Echo chainsaws, these bars offer precise cutting accuracy and reduced kickback.   

    Variety of lengths: Echo offers a wide range of bar lengths to suit different applications, from pruning small trees to felling large timber.   

    Compatibility: Echo guide bars are compatible with various Echo chainsaw models, making it easy to find the right fit for your equipment.   

    Types of Echo Guide Bars

    Echo offers several types of guide bars to cater to different cutting needs:

    Standard guide bars: These are the most common type and suitable for general-purpose cutting tasks.

    Semi-chisel guide bars: Designed for faster cutting and smoother performance, these bars are ideal for professional use.

    Full chisel guide bars: Offering the highest cutting speed and performance, these bars are best suited for demanding applications.

    Choosing the Right Echo Guide Bar

    Selecting the appropriate guide bar is crucial for optimal chainsaw performance and safety. Consider the following factors when making your choice:

    Chain saw model: Ensure compatibility with your Echo chainsaw.

    Bar length: Choose a bar length that suits the size of the trees or logs you will be cutting.

    Cutting conditions: The type of wood you will be cutting and the environmental conditions will influence your bar choice.

    Personal preference: Some users may prefer the performance characteristics of a specific bar type.

    Maintaining Your Echo Guide Bar

    Proper maintenance is essential to prolong the life of your Echo guide bar. Follow these guidelines:

    Regular inspection: Check for cracks, damage, or excessive wear.

    Sharpening: Keep the chain sharp to reduce stress on the bar.

    Lubrication: Apply bar and chain oil regularly to prevent friction and heat buildup.

    Storage: Store the bar in a dry place to prevent rust and corrosion.

    Common Issues and Troubleshooting

    While Echo guide bars are renowned for their reliability, issues can arise. Some common problems and solutions include:

    Bar binding: This can be caused by a dull chain, incorrect chain tension, or debris buildup. Sharpen the chain, adjust tension, and clean the bar to resolve the issue.

    Rapid bar wear: Excessive chain tension, incorrect bar oiling, or hitting abrasive objects can accelerate bar wear. Check chain tension, lubricate regularly, and avoid hitting hard objects.

    Cracked or damaged bar: Replace the bar immediately if it shows signs of damage.

    FAQs

    Q: What are Echo bars?

    A: Echo bars are specifically designed guide bars for Echo chainsaws. They are crucial components that guide the chain around the cutting area, ensuring precise and efficient cutting.

    Q: What factors should I consider when choosing an Echo bar?

    A: When selecting an Echo bar, consider the following factors:

    Bar length: Determines the cutting capacity of your chainsaw.

    Chain pitch: The distance between chain links, ensuring compatibility with your chain.

    Gauge: The thickness of the bar, influencing durability and cutting performance.

    Saw model: Ensure compatibility with your specific Echo chainsaw model.

    Q: How do I maintain my Echo bar?

    A: Proper maintenance is essential for the longevity of your Echo bar:

    Clean regularly: Remove sawdust and debris to prevent damage.

    Lubricate: Apply bar and chain oil regularly to reduce friction and heat.

    Inspect for damage: Check for cracks, bends, or wear and replace if necessary.

    Sharpen the chain: A sharp chain reduces stress on the bar and improves performance.

    Q: Can I sharpen an Echo bar?

    A: No, Echo bars cannot be sharpened. They are designed as a single unit and must be replaced when worn or damaged.
